Your average home-town homecoming parade just got a healthy dose of drool.

Sexy supermodel-turned-sexy movie star Tyson Beckford (remember those Ralph Lauren undie ads?) is slated to serve as the grand marshal at this year’s Howard University homecoming parade on Oct. 18. The university announced Beckford’s newest role Friday, the same day as the release of his new movie “Addicted,” based on Zane’s 2001 erotica novel.

“Howard University has always had a special place in my heart and I welcome the opportunity to continue this relationship for many years to come,” said Beckford in a statement.

No, Beckford isn’t a Bison. The New York native didn’t graduate from the esteemed university, but he is one in a long line of celebrities (usually alums) who head to D.C. in the fall for the school’s annual football game and glitzy ancillary activities.

Other celebs to be on the look out for next weekend? Actual HU alums actor Lance Gross and Olympian David Oliver.
